Real-time vehicle driver performance monitoring uses a plurality of sensors operated in a vehicle, each generating a real-time data stream comprising data corresponding to operation of the vehicle by the vehicle's driver. A computing device (such as an in-vehicle computer) processes the generated data stream from each of the plurality of sensors to determine whether the operation of the vehicle triggers any of a plurality of predetermined operational alert triggers. The predetermined operational alert triggers may correspond to detecting characteristics of an improper magnitude and/or an improper linearity of a delta in data detected by one of the sensors. When an alert is triggered, a corresponding alert message is generated and sent to at least one recipient (e.g., to the vehicle's driver, to nearby driver(s), to authorities, etc.). Examples of monitored characteristics include speed, steering, braking, use of turn indicators by the driver, and mobile phone usage.
